Jogging around Porto Empedocle offers diverse terrain along Sicily's southern coast. The region features a mix of coastal paths, unique white marl cliffs like Scala dei Turchi, and historical landscapes near the Valley of the Temples. Runners can explore sandy beaches, waterfront promenades, and routes extending towards natural dunes, providing varied experiences for different fitness levels.

Best jogging routes around Porto Empedocle

  • The most popular jogging route is Porto Empedocle – Waterfront Porto Empedocle loop from Scala dei Turchi, a 7.9 miles (12.7 km) trail that takes 1 hour 20 minutes to complete. This moderate route offers views of the iconic Scala dei Turchi and the waterfront.
  • Another top favourite among local runners is Porto Empedocle – Dunes of Eraclea Minoa loop from Porto Empedocle, a moderate 7.3 miles (11.7 km) path. This route leads through coastal dunes, providing a different natural landscape for exploration.
  • Local runners also love the Tempio dei Dioscuri loop from Valley of the Temples, a 5.9 miles (9.6 km) trail leading through historical archaeological sites, often completed in about 1 hour 1 minute.

Scala dei Turchi is a cliff famous for its spectacular white rock formations overlooking the sea. It is made of marl, a white sedimentary rock shaped by the erosion of wind and water. The name comes from popular tradition, according to which in ancient times Turkish pirates used to climb this cliff to land on the Sicilian coast.

The path to the Scala dei Turchi is officially closed due to falling rocks. However, everyone is tolerated walking around the fence. Access through some bars above on the street.

What kind of terrain can I expect on the running trails around Porto Empedocle?

The terrain around Porto Empedocle is quite varied. You'll find coastal paths, sandy beaches, and promenades along the waterfront. Some routes, particularly those near Scala dei Turchi, involve paths along white marl cliffs, while others lead through natural dunes towards Eraclea Minoa. Routes around the Valley of the Temples offer a mix of paved and unpaved surfaces within historical archaeological sites.

Are there any historical landmarks or attractions I can see while running?

Definitely! The region is rich in history. The Tempio dei Dioscuri loop from Valley of the Temples takes you directly through the UNESCO World Heritage site, allowing you to run past ancient Greek temples like the Temple of Juno and the Temple of Hercules. You can also spot the Ancient Olive Tree Near the Temple of Concordia.
